The question

How can a mother who uses shamah during the daytime in Ramadan be convinced that her action is impermissible, and what are the consequences for her son if he allows her to continue despite his numerous attempts?

The answer

Using "shamah" (chewing tobacco) is forbidden and invalidates the fast. Honoring and respecting one's parents is obligatory. Allah Almighty has commanded kindness towards them and prohibited anything that might harm them. Advising your mother should be done gently, kindly, and respectfully. If she does not respond, you can seek help from some righteous women to advise her without her knowing the source of the advice. If she still does not respond after that, continue to associate with her kindly and pray for her guidance.
